HENK at home with Olivier de Croock
In the series 'HENK at home', we visit people who inspire us to give you a glimpse into their daily home life. This time, we're visiting design enthusiast Olivier de Croock; owner and creative director of Studio Croock, his own creative studio for interior decoration, floral arrangements, and table settings for events.
Olivier lives in a modern apartment in bustling Antwerp with his partner Hannes and two dachshunds, Coco and Blue. His Instagram account is a source of inspiration, and his unique home, love for flowers, and styling make him a prominent figure in the design scene.
How would you describe your interior style and what do you look for when purchasing a new piece of furniture?
I describe my interior style as timeless, neutral with eclectic elements, natural earth tones, and dark wood as a base. I don't really have specific things I look for when buying a new piece of furniture; I often feel immediately that 'yes, that's it.' It's more of a gut feeling I always have. Furthermore, I do pay attention to sustainable materials and I have a preference for unique pieces and objects. If I buy a striking item, I don't want to see it in 10 other interiors.
When you're often on the go, it's extra nice to come home. What is your favorite spot in the house and why?
My favorite spot in the house is the living area, where I can completely unwind. There's a lot of light, which beautifully illuminates everything, and I can just sit there and look around. I also enjoy simply sitting on the couch with some music, or browsing through the books in the bookcase. Furthermore, the living area is also where I receive guests, and I want to create a cozy, warm feeling there.
